Descripition:
Brand:MERCEDES-BENZ
Part Number(s):0000742126
ProductName:CONTROL RACK.
CHRYSLER 1LB591DVAA PANEL. Left, Right. Floor Console.
HONDA 83280-S01-A31ZB SUNVISOR ASSEMBLY, LEFT (COAST SAND) (MIRROR)
BMW 12147521355 Basic control unit DME, Remanufactured
MERCEDES-BENZ 003110010000 KEY. OPEN END WRENCH.
HONDA 72250-SH4-A02 REGULATOR ASSEMBLY, LEFT FRONT DOOR POWER
MERCEDES-BENZ 3166000903 PLATFORM.
LEXUS 5816530060 COVER, FRONT FLOOR, RH
BMW 11511740512 Pulley
CENTRIC 1070266 Front Brake Pads/Shoes
OE 70118 Accessory Drive Belt
TIMKEN JP12049
KIA 0K30C 15908C V-Ribbed Belts